John Newman of Longdon, yeoman
|
Administration
granted at Worcester 15 August 1716 to John Ireland of the Parish of
Oxenton in the County of Glouceter, yeoman and John Green of the
Parish of Longdon in the County of Worcester, yeoman Creditors of the deceased |
|
|
|
A true and Perfect Inventory of all and singular the Goods Cattle and Chattels of John Newman Late of the Parish of Longdon in the County of Worcester Yeoman Deceased taken and appraised the Third day of August Anno Dni 1716 by Benjamine Beal Thomas Jeffes and John Southall appraisers |
